Finance Review Summary — Corvane Product Line Pricing

Prepared for sales leads.

Our review of the Corvane line shows current list prices sit roughly 8% below comparable offerings, while gross margin has slipped to 31% due to component cost inflation. We recommend a staged increase: 4% at the next catalog refresh, with a further 3% contingent on renewal rates holding. Discount authority should be tightened to 10% without director approval. Volume customers will receive advance notice. The rationale tied to our broader plans is noted below.

board note of tahog-yagef: Headcount on the Ralael team goes from 9 to 80 by the end of April. Gross margin on Ralael came in at 15 percent against a plan of 5 percent.

## Chip Reader Ingest

The Strideline reader posts a batch of chip crossings every two seconds to the internal Splitgate ingest API. Each batch includes the mat identifier, epoch timestamps, and raw RFID payloads; deduplication happens server-side, so resends after a network blip are safe. Maintainers should note that the reader firmware caches up to ten minutes of crossings when offline and replays them on reconnect. All requests must authenticate against Splitgate using the service key provided below.

API key for bageg-kajef: vxb2-ss

# Hermetic build migration: limits & quotas

Heads up for release cuts: since moving Brindlecore onto the Sealbox build system, every action runs in a sandbox with hard caps, and the old "just bump the JVM heap" trick no longer works. Quotas are enforced per-target, so one greedy codegen step can't starve the rest of the graph, but it *can* fail your cut with a cryptic sandbox error. Before filing a quota bump, check the target against the current ceilings, which are these.

constants for yaduf-fahag:
BUDGETS = {
    "kelix": 528,
    "briwyn": 734,
}

// Encoding sniffing for user-uploaded text files in Saltgrass.
// We check BOM first, then a capped statistical pass (8 KB max)
// to avoid unbounded reads on hostile uploads. Ambiguous files
// fall back to this constant rather than guessing, which closed
// the smuggling vector flagged in the last audit. Fixed as of the
// build noted below.

trace token, bawif-tajof: htk14_21e308fc7b4137